Monthly Temperature in Hamburg
The climate in Hamburg is known for significant temperature differences throughout the year, making the weather dynamic. Typically, average maximum daytime temperatures range from a comfortable 24°C (75°F) in July to a chilly 5°C (41°F) in the coolest month, January.
Nights vary from 13°C (55°F) in July to around 0°C (32°F) during the colder months.

Rainfall in Hamburg
Generally, Hamburg receives mid-range precipitation levels, with 819 mm (32 in) annually. Hamburg offers a pleasant mix of wetter and slightly drier months. The difference in precipitation between the wettest month July (89 mm (3.5 in)) and the driest month April (53 mm (2.1 in)) is not too significant. Sunshine Hours in Hamburg
For those who appreciate different seasons, Hamburg serves as an ideal destination. Expect longer, more sun-filled days in May with an average of 7.4 hours of sunshine daily, and embrace the darker days in December, offering only 1.3 hours of daily sunlight.

Humidity in Hamburg by Month
The relative humidity is high throughout the year in Hamburg.
The city experiences its highest humidity in December, reaching 89%. In May, the humidity drops to its lowest level at 69%. What does this mean? Read our detailed page on humidity levels for further details.

Wind Speed in Hamburg
The average wind speed over the year ranges from 3 m/s (6 knots) to 5 m/s (10 knots). It is lower in June, August and September and higher in January and December. What does this mean?

Frequently asked questions about the climate in Hamburg
What is the best time to visit Hamburg?
June, July, August and September typically offer the most optimal weather in Hamburg. In contrast, January, February, March, November and December tend to have less optimal conditions.
What temperatures can I expect in Hamburg?
Daytime highs range from 5°C (41°F) in January to 24°C (75°F) in July. Nighttime lows range from 0°C (32°F) to 13°C (55°F). Temperatures vary considerably through the year.
How much rain does Hamburg get?
Annual rainfall is around 819 mm (32 in). July is the wettest month with 89 mm (3.5 in), while April is the driest with 53 mm (2.1 in).
How sunny is Hamburg?
Hamburg receives around 1,572 hours of sunshine per year. May is the sunniest month with 221 hours, while December is the cloudiest with just 38 hours.
